Enables Claude Desktop and Agents to generate AI avatars and videos through the HeyGen API, providing tools to create and manage avatar videos with specified text and voice options.
Heygen MCP Server is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) server published by heygen-com. It ranks #36619 of 58,900 servers tracked on MCP Toplist. Heygen MCP Server is listed on Glama, and ships as a single rolling release with no explicit version metadata. It was first listed on Apr 16, 2025.
